本文目录导读:
随着互联网的飞速发展,网站已经成为企业展示形象、推广产品、拓展市场的重要平台,在实际运营过程中,许多网站都会出现源码加载慢的问题,严重影响用户体验,本文将从六个方面深入剖析网站源码加载慢的原因,并提供相应的优化策略,帮助您提升网站加载速度。
服务器配置不合理
服务器配置是影响网站加载速度的重要因素之一,以下是一些可能导致服务器配置不合理的原因:
1、服务器硬件配置不足:服务器CPU、内存、硬盘等硬件配置过低,无法满足网站访问需求,导致源码加载缓慢。
图片来源于网络,如有侵权联系删除
2、服务器软件配置不当:服务器软件如Apache、Nginx等配置不合理,如连接数、缓存策略等,导致网站响应速度慢。
3、服务器带宽不足:服务器带宽是影响网站访问速度的关键因素,带宽不足会导致网站源码加载缓慢。
优化策略:
1、提高服务器硬件配置:根据网站访问量,选择合适的CPU、内存、硬盘等硬件配置。
2、优化服务器软件配置:调整服务器软件的连接数、缓存策略等参数,提高网站响应速度。
3、增加服务器带宽:根据网站访问量,选择合适的带宽,确保网站访问流畅。
代码冗余
代码冗余是导致网站源码加载慢的常见原因,以下是一些常见的代码冗余现象:
1、CSS和JavaScript文件过多:过多的CSS和JavaScript文件会导致浏览器加载时间延长。
2、代码嵌套过深:过深的嵌套会使代码难以维护,影响加载速度。
3、重复代码:重复的代码会占用服务器资源,降低网站加载速度。
优化策略:
1、合并CSS和JavaScript文件:将多个CSS和JavaScript文件合并为一个,减少HTTP请求次数。
2、精简代码:删除不必要的代码,如注释、空格等,提高代码执行效率。
3、使用压缩工具:使用CSS和JavaScript压缩工具,减少文件体积。
图片优化不当
图片是网站中常见的元素,但图片优化不当会导致网站加载速度慢,以下是一些常见的图片优化问题:
1、图片格式选择不当:如使用PNG格式保存JPG图片,导致文件体积过大。
图片来源于网络,如有侵权联系删除
2、图片尺寸过大:图片尺寸过大,会占用更多服务器资源,影响加载速度。
3、缺乏图片压缩:未对图片进行压缩处理,导致文件体积过大。
优化策略:
1、选择合适的图片格式:根据图片特点,选择合适的图片格式,如JPG、PNG等。
2、优化图片尺寸:调整图片尺寸,确保图片在满足需求的前提下,文件体积最小。
3、使用图片压缩工具:使用图片压缩工具,减小图片文件体积。
数据库查询效率低
数据库查询效率低会导致网站源码加载慢,以下是一些常见的数据库查询问题:
1、查询语句编写不规范:如未使用索引、查询字段过多等,导致查询效率低下。
2、数据库设计不合理:如表结构过于复杂、字段冗余等,影响数据库查询效率。
3、缺乏数据库优化:未对数据库进行定期优化,如清理碎片、优化索引等。
优化策略:
1、优化查询语句:编写规范的查询语句,使用索引、优化查询字段等。
2、优化数据库设计:简化表结构、删除冗余字段等。
3、定期优化数据库:清理碎片、优化索引等。
第三方插件过多
第三方插件可以丰富网站功能,但过多插件会导致网站加载速度慢,以下是一些常见的第三方插件问题:
1、插件功能重复:多个插件实现相同功能,导致代码冗余。
图片来源于网络,如有侵权联系删除
2、插件质量低下:部分插件存在bug或性能问题,影响网站加载速度。
3、插件更新不及时:插件未及时更新,导致兼容性问题。
优化策略:
1、合并插件:删除重复功能的插件,减少代码冗余。
2、选择优质插件:选择性能优良、兼容性好的插件。
3、定期更新插件:确保插件兼容性,避免出现兼容性问题。
浏览器缓存问题
浏览器缓存是影响网站加载速度的重要因素,以下是一些常见的浏览器缓存问题:
1、缓存策略不明确:未设置合理的缓存策略,导致浏览器缓存失效。
2、缓存更新不及时:缓存内容未及时更新,导致用户访问到过时信息。
3、缓存清除不及时:缓存内容过多,导致浏览器响应速度慢。
优化策略:
1、设置合理的缓存策略:根据网站内容更新频率,设置合理的缓存时间。
2、及时更新缓存内容:确保用户访问到最新信息。
3、定期清除缓存:清除过时缓存,释放浏览器资源。
网站源码加载慢是影响用户体验的重要因素,通过以上六个方面的分析,我们可以找到导致网站源码加载慢的原因,并采取相应的优化策略,在实际操作中,根据网站具体情况,灵活运用优化方法,提升网站加载速度,为用户提供更好的访问体验。
标签: #网站源码加载慢的原因
评论列表